Output e68cf5bd20dfd207eb02bef4b86485fd914f3cff0e0434dc4eef21192b04419a:48

value
51621
script pubkey
OP_0 OP_PUSHBYTES_20 b589cf6460289f2b86739ea7982f31a0c10ed483
address
bc1qkkyu7erq9z0jhpnnn6neste35rqsa4yrr5j2x8
transaction
e68cf5bd20dfd207eb02bef4b86485fd914f3cff0e0434dc4eef21192b04419a
confirmations
223443
spent
true